About this grant
This renewal grant will enable the National League of Cities Institute to continue expanding the overall number and quality of children’s savings account programs in the United States by helping city leaders connect them to existing city and state initiatives that create stronger financial pathways to and through college and support families’ economic security. During this grant period, the grantee will: 1) continue to provide educational, technical assistance and networking opportunities for municipal leaders interested in exploring and/or pursuing savings account initiatives; and 2) continue to assist municipalities across the country. Although the overall scope of this project is nationwide, the grantee will primarily center activities in the southern United States where fewer children’s savings account programs exist. Established in 1958 and located in Washington, D.C., the National League of Cities Institute is a research, education and training affiliate of the National League of Cities.
